What is Metronidazole?
Metronidazole is an antibiotic and antiprotozoal medication used to treat various infections. It is commonly prescribed for bacterial and parasitic infections, including those in the gastrointestinal tract. This oral medication is effective in managing conditions like bacterial vaginosis and certain protozoal infections.
What is Metronidazole used for?
Metronidazole is primarily used to treat infections caused by bacteria and protozoa. It is often prescribed for conditions such as bacterial vaginosis, amoebic dysentery, and other gastrointestinal infections. The medication works by stopping the growth of bacteria and protozoa, helping to alleviate symptoms and promote healing. It is also used in combination with other antibiotics to treat Helicobacter pylori infections.
What are the side effects of Metronidazole?
Common effects of Metronidazole may include nausea, vomiting, and diarrhea. Some individuals may experience a metallic taste in the mouth or loss of appetite. Less common effects can include headache, dizziness, and skin reactions. These effects are generally mild and temporary, but if they persist or worsen, it is important to consult a healthcare provider.
What precautions apply to Metronidazole?
Metronidazole should be used with caution in individuals with a history of blood disorders or liver disease. It is important to inform your healthcare provider about any allergies or medical conditions before starting this medication. Alcohol should be avoided while taking Metronidazole, as it can cause severe side effects. Pregnant or breastfeeding women should consult their healthcare provider before using this medication.
What does Metronidazole interact with?
Metronidazole can interact with several medications, including blood thinners, lithium, and certain antidepressants. It is important to inform your healthcare provider about all medications you are taking to avoid potential interactions. Alcohol should be avoided while taking Metronidazole, as it can cause severe side effects. Always consult your healthcare provider for personalized advice.
